Quote:
Originally Posted by HPsauce View Post
Sean, as you have both a D2 and D3, do you think there's any possibility of a similar upgrade on the D2?
My initial response would be afraid not. The problem I found with the D2 heated washer jets is that you can't remove them from the plastic panel they are attached to, and that is because the wiring for the heating elements appears to be hardwired.

If you look at the first photo I posted with them sitting in my hand, to the left of the water pipe attachment there is a connector. That's the electrical connector, and so allows a faulty one to be replaced. Next to it is a 'blue blob'. If you have a look at the washers on the D2, you will see a similar blob (green I think), which has two wires going into it. That's what leads me to think they are hard wired, and can't be changed as such.

I suppose if you really wanted to fit them, you could use the existing wiring from the D2, cutting them off where they enter the green blob. A bit of soldering and the right pins, and you could plug it into the D3 washer. Getting it to sit properly would probably be the hardest part. The D2 ones are attached to a piece of plastic trim at the bottom of the windscreen, the D3 ones are attached to the underside of the bonnet. There is also that significant difference in size, with the D2 being roughly the same size as my thumb.

Quote:
Originally Posted by steamship View Post
The problem I found with the D2 heated washer jets is that you can't remove them from the plastic panel they are attached to, and that is because the wiring for the heating elements appears to be hardwired.
Hmmm, I'm not convinced about that, will need to investigate again when the weather is warmer.

I have a spare scuttle panel in the garage that I bought from A8parts to assist with repairing a broken central mounting, see: http://forum.a8parts.co.uk/showthread.php?t=13287
I had the panel totally off the car and took it all apart, though in the end I "repaired" rather than replaced it.

As noted in that thread, having examined both trims together I had been considering "transplanting" all the washer jet components. I certainly remember removing the jets and it wasn't at all difficult. The piping and wiring was IIRC held on with cable ties and small metal clips.

I remember replacing the old dual-jet washers on my "late" Focus with fan jets many years ago and they were a significant improvement, so I'm motivated.

Quote:
Originally Posted by H-M3 View Post
No!! are they decent quality?
In a side by side comparison to the ones I took off, they look 100% authentic. In terms of build quality, the moving parts (the nozzle) are snug and move smoothly. The plastics used in the construction seem as firm as the originals, have the same finish and no sharp edges. Dimensions wise, everything was perfect. The connectors made a satisfying click and likewise when fitting to the bonnet, there was a satisfying click from the fasteners.

Probably the biggest issue with buying copied stuff from the likes of China is how good a copy it is, and one of their biggest failings is in quality and accuracy. In this instance, the quality is excellent as is the accuracy. Will have to wait on another cold spell to see if the electrics are as good.

Will they last as long as the OEM ones? I don't know, but for £7 it's a chance I'm willing to take. I still have the original ones as spares, so I won't be stuck.
